    Welcome to Country

    Welcoming to Country has always been a part of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ander cultures, including Arrernte culture. 


    The boundaries between different groups were clear and crossing into another group’s Country required a request for permission to enter.  


    When permission was given, the hosts would welcome the visitors, offering them safe passage and protection of their spiritual being during the journey. Visitors had to respect the protocols and rules of the land owner group while on their Country.  


    At Akeyulerre, we welcome you onto Arrernte lands and ask you to respect our Country. 


    Smoking Ceremony

    Arrernte people use smoking ceremonies for cleansing, healing, removing bad spirits and passing on knowledge between generations. 


    A Smoking Ceremony is used as its own ceremony, or alongside a Welcome to Country ceremony. 


    At Akeyulerre, we use a Smoking Ceremony to cleanse visitors to our Healing Centre.

    Ngangkari Healing

    Ngangkari healers have nurtured the physical, emotional and social wellbeing of Arrernte people for thousands of years and are an important part of our Healing Centre at Akeyulerre. 


    N g angka r is not only heal at the Akeyulerre Healing Centre, but also in their communities, clinics and hospitals in Central Australia.
